Texas High School Basketball - Southwest Christian Academy trounced by Pope John XXIII
(November 30, 2007: Houston, TX 77083) The
Pope John XXIII Lions routed the host
Southwest Christian Academy Saints basketball team by a final score of
38-12 in Friday's non-league game.
